Find out more concerning what the term "as is" means in property agreements, in addition to the advantages and downsides of buying a property on those terms. If you remain in the marketplace for a new home, you might have stumbled upon the term "as is" in a realty listing.
The lawful term "as is" in a composed contract ways that the customer should agree to accept the home in its present problem. If you are the purchaser, this indicates that you pass up the chance to ask the vendor to make any kind of repair work or reduce the price based upon troubles the building may have.

What are the crucial elements of an actual estate agreement that's "as is"? A number of vital things are normally included: An in-depth summary of the residential or commercial property for sale.
Any well-known issues or defects that the seller is eager to reveal. Stipulations pertaining to the purchaser's choice to perform inspections and the problems for doing so.
If a building is noted "as is," this suggests that the vendor will certainly not make any kind of fixings or give any type of price reduction for issues of the whole building, that includes both the home and the premises. Some typical concerns covered by an "as is" summary can include leaks, mold and mildew or mold, or significant structural problems, to name just a few.
